| Okay try these steps. ~ First of all, examine the disk for smudges and scratches: sometimes a problem with installation can simply be a dirty or scratched disk. Clean the disk center to outward - not in a circular motion, with a clean, soft cloth and buff scratches with cd / dvd scratch remover / cleaner.
~ Clean your dvd - rom drive by blowing it out with a can of air. Doing this regularly can't hurt, and can prevent problems.
~ Close or end background tasks before installation. Programs running in the background steals away system resources on your computer, causing installation and game play problems, especially I've found, if you have Vista. Closing background tasks and disabling your Antivirus program before installation and game play will ensure proper installation and help boost performance when playing your game.
~ For Windows 7, Vista and XP users, right - click a blank space on the taskbar and select task manager. Click the processes tab to view the list of processes running at the moment. Click the User Name header to organize the processes by login. Click on any program listed next to your Windows Login, other than Explorerexe. and Taskmgrexe., then select the End Process button. The selected item will disappear from the list. Do not close any processes running under System, Local Service, or Network Service. Repeat the above until all programs associated to your Windows Login are closed except for Explorerexe., Taskmgrexe. and dwmexe.(Desktop). After installing your games, restart your computer restart the background tasks. Don't forget to enable your Antivirus program. Your games should install properly, but if they don't, try a manual installation and the above.
~ Manual installation: [You must be registered and logged in to see this link.]
~ Note: If your installing an EP or a SP for the first time, refer to the above on closing the background tasks and antivirus, and if needed the manual installation. If you are reinstalling your game, do the above referring to the background tasks, antivirus, manual installation if needed, and the below on emptying your temporary folder.
~ Emptying or cleaning your temporary folder: To empty temp files for XP, click on run in the start menu and type %temp% then click ok. Click on one of the files in the folder that just opened, then press ctrl + A together to select all the files in this folder, then tap the delete key, then yes to all. For Windows 7 and Vista, in the start menu search box, type %temp% then hit the enter key. Click on the temp folder to open, then press ctrl + A together to select all files, then tap delete. When the window pops up asking if you want to delete the items select yes. If another window pops up and says of the remaining files, the action cannot be completed because the file is open in another program, click on skip until all windows close. | |
